    Everything you need is on P414 of the Lee Enfield Story or page 478 of Mr Skennertonicon's last book, "The Lee Enfield".

    Your rifle is a .22 Short Rifle No1. 5532 were recorded as being converted from MLM MkI# rifles in 1908 at Enfield.
    At the time of the conversion, the Magazine Lee Metford rifles were most likely in stores having been replaced by MLE's and then SMLE's. I don't know if there is any way to tell if it was ever saw action, not being up on the Boer War, I don't even know if the older Metford barreled rifles were used.
    I think the 468 is a rack number, and the markings on the disc were date of return to store from conversion, yours being January '09.
    It is missing the front sight protector. If nobody else comes up with a pic of it, I'll dig one out and take one for you.
